Top African Safari Destinations


African safari tours are available for every preference—each destination offering its own unique flavour. For first-time explorers, Kenya and Tanzania promise unmatched wildlife action in Masai Mara and Serengeti, where the massive herds sweep the plains in timeless rhythm. Those drawn to tranquil adventures often choose the Okavango Delta region, home to the lush Okavango channels and Chobe Riverfront, while South Africa’s Kruger safari belt balances wildlife with world-class comfort.

For travellers with a passion for diversity, multi-country African safaris offer the perfect opportunity to explore several ecosystems. You can begin your journey in Kenya, witness the savannah’s drama, cross into Uganda to track gorillas in misty forests, and finish beside Zambia’s thunderous Victoria Falls. Each leg of the journey reveals a new dimension of Africa’s unparalleled natural wonders.

Timing and Tips for Your African Safari


Timing plays a crucial role in shaping your safari trip. The winter dry months provide optimal visibility of animals, as herds concentrate near rivers and pans. However, the green season (November to April) brings colour and life back to the savannah, perfect for birdwatchers and photographers alike.

When planning, consider factors such as adventure level, companions, and interests. Whether you dream of tracking the Big Five, a tailor-made safari plan ensures every moment feels personal and memorable.
